Harlan Spring Historic District is a park in West Virginia, at a recorded 129 m. Cacapon 2 stands 673 m to the west, 19 miles off. The nearest named place is Hedgesville Park, a park 1.9 miles away. Chesapeake and Ohio Canal Byway passes 4.4 miles off.

Local time (America/New_York).
Months averaging 50–80 °F: Apr–Oct.
| Jan | Feb | Mar | Apr | May | Jun | Jul | Aug | Sep | Oct | Nov | Dec | |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| Avg °F | 32 | 34 | 42 | 53 | 63 | 71 | 76 | 74 | 67 | 55 | 44 | 36 |
| Precip in | 2.8 | 2.6 | 3.7 | 3.6 | 4.2 | 3.5 | 4.1 | 3.0 | 4.2 | 3.3 | 3.0 | 3.3 |
1991–2020 U.S. Climate Normals, NOAA NCEI — Martinsburg 2, 6 mi away.
